Indication of Manchester operation in prolapse :
High-Yield Explanation
Ans. is b and c i.e. Women of < 35 yrs age; and Patient who wants child bearing function Fothergill's repair It is suitable for women under 40 years who are desirous of retaining their menstrual and reproductive function." In congenital elongation of cervix management is amputation of cervix which is just a pa of Fothergill's repair, it does not require all components of this operation therefore, should not be considered amongst the correct options.
